
Tenásha Ebrahimkhel
Senior Manager of Digital Content
Tenásha Ebrahimkhel is a seasoned digital communications strategist with over a decade of experience leading high-impact digital campaigns and content strategies. She has worked across various mission-driven sectors, including climate and environmental advocacy, social justice, and progressive political initiatives.
Most recently, Tenásha led strategic communications at DC Justice Lab, shaping advocacy efforts through digital engagement and storytelling. As Associate Vice President of Digital Strategy at Do Big Things, she provided strategic digital guidance to progressive organizations and political clients. At The Climate Reality Project, she directed digital communications efforts to expand engagement on climate issues, and as Digital Director at Climate Action Campaign, she developed creative campaigns to raise awareness about climate and environmental policy. At EveryAction | NGP VAN, she advised nonprofit clients on digital solutions to enhance their impact.
Tenásha holds a B.Sc. from Drexel University and an MPA from the University of Akron. She resides in the Washington, D.C. metro area.
